Mass of Christian Burial for Ranchester native Helen Martha Clark, 90, of Buffalo, will be 10 a.m. Thursday at St. John the Baptist Catholic Church in Buffalo with the Rev. George Von Kaenel as celebrant. Rosary will be recited at 7 p.m. today in the church. Visitation is until 5 p.m. today in Adams Funeral Home Chapel. Burial will be in Willow Grove Cemetery with graveside committal services following the Mass. Mrs. Clark died Monday, April 24, 2006, in Buffalo. She was born Jan. 16, 1916, in Ranchester to Joseph and Kate Washut. She started school in Ranchester and later moved with her family to Buffalo, where she attended high school. After high school, she worked in Sheridan at Boyd's Super Market and for Safeway. She moved to Buffalo in 1948 and worked for Pioneer Lumber as a bookkeeper. She attended night school at Hyman Business College in Sheridan, receiving a two-year degree as a bookkeeper. She married Ray Clark on Jan. 20, 1950, in Buffalo. She was a social worker with the Department of Family Services for 27 years until she retired in 1981. She was a member of St. John the Baptist Catholic Church and a 60-year member of the American Legion Auxiliary. She belonged to a bridge club and was an avid player. She also enjoyed gardening and spending time with her family. She was preceded in death by a son, a daughter, four brothers and three sisters. Survivors include her husband; a son, Ray Jr. of Buffalo; three grandchildren; and seven great-grandchildren.
